If the Pistons are going to break up their core, Marc Stein of ESPN.com writes that Tayshaun Prince is the player most likely to be traded.

Prince's contract ends after the 2010-11 season, during which he'll make $11.1 million. In addition, Detroit has young guys (like Austin Daye, Jonas Jerebko and DaJuan Summer) who can handle mintues at small forward.

"I know there are a lot of conversations going on," one source said. "I'm sure Tay's in play."

The main problem regarding a Prince trade may be his injury-riddled season.
